1. Clearly Define Your Goals

The first step in developing a successful strategy is to clearly define your goals. This involves identifying your long-term objectives and breaking them down into smaller achievable targets that can be measured and tracked.

According to Daniel Goleman, author of Emotional Intelligence and Social Intelligence, goal setting is a powerful tool for creating motivation, focus, and direction for businesses. He advises setting specific, measurable, attainable, relevant, and time-bound goals (SMART) that are aligned with your overall vision and mission.

3. Know Your Competitors

Knowing your competitors is essential for developing a successful strategy. This involves analyzing their strengths, weaknesses, market position, and strategies, and using this information to differentiate your products and services.

Harvard Business Review advises businesses to conduct a competitive analysis that helps them identify opportunities and threats in the market. This involves using tools such as SWOT analysis, Porter’s Five Forces, and Value Chain analysis to gain insights into the competitive landscape.

7. Measure and Track Progress

Measuring and tracking progress is crucial for evaluating the effectiveness of your strategy and making necessary adjustments. This involves setting metrics and key performance indicators (KPIs) that help you monitor progress towards your goals.

According to KPMG, businesses should use performance management frameworks, such as the Balanced Scorecard, to measure and track progress. This involves setting targets and benchmarks, gathering feedback from stakeholders, and analyzing data to identify areas for improvement.
